// Welcome aboard! This constant registers the default validator plugins
// for the Quillmark data pipeline. Each plugin self-describes via its
// manifest, so you rarely need to touch this list — just drop a new
// validator into the plugins/ folder and Quillmark picks it up on boot.
// If ordering matters (it sometimes does), tweak the priority field
// instead of reordering here. The token for the build that last touched
// this registry appears below.

session token of kahag-bawip = htk6_729d08

**Vendor note: Hargrove AgriLink telemetry gateway**

Heads up — Hargrove pushed firmware 4.2 to the AgriLink gateways last week, and a few farms are reporting dropped GPS packets after reboot. Their fix is rolling out over the next two weeks, so expect tickets. Workaround: ask the customer to power-cycle the gateway twice (yes, really — it forces a config re-sync). If that doesn't clear it, log the serial and escalate to Hargrove's support queue.

pager mailbox: lamius@norvagrid.corp

## Artifact Signing — Inventory Reconciliation Job

The nightly reconciliation job for Stockline now signs its output manifests before upload. Unsigned manifests are rejected by the Ledgerbox ingest as of build 412. Two mismatches last week traced to a stale key on the runner pool; rotated Tuesday. Action for sync: confirm all runners pull the current key at job start. The active signing key for the reconciliation pipeline is as follows.

signing key of yafop-taguf = bky3_Kre

Minutes — Management Meeting, Gross-Margin Review

Present: Orla Venn (chair), finance team leads.

Margins at Tindell Works slipped 1.8 points, driven by freight costs on the Averly line. Procurement to renegotiate carrier rates; pricing review deferred to next month. Finance to model two recovery scenarios by Friday. The target margin band was agreed with reference to the plans recorded below.

board note of kadug-tawig: Only 5 of the 100 pilot accounts renewed Oliath, so a churn review is set for April 15.